数据结构实践教程:内含17个经典数据结构实例根据五个不同数据结构,对每个结构都有2~4个经典实例。
每个实例都有项目简介、设计思路、数据结构、完整程序、运转结果五个部分,可以直接拿来做一篇课程设计。
实例名称有:学生成绩管理系统、考试报名管理、约瑟夫生者死者游戏、迷宫旅行游戏、八皇后问题、停车场管理、单词检索统计程序、Internet网络通路、家谱管理、表达式求值问题、图像压缩编码优化、公交路线管理、导航最短路径查询、电网建设造价计算、软件工程进度规划及综合不同中数据结构设计出来的景区旅游信息管理程序。
1
C++课程期末大作业,学生管理系统,用VC++6.0MFC实现。
题目要求:简单学生管理系统设计本设计内容可用程序设计基础方法完成。
系统功能简介:本系统有包括7个次要功能供给用户,用于管理学生信息。
1.输入和储存学生信息用户可以使用系统储存学生信息,包括学生姓名,学号,性别,成绩(物理,英语,数学,计算机导论,C程序)2.查看学生信息通过使用系统可以查看已统计好的学生信息3.学生成绩统计:使用系统可以浏览学生已排好的成绩统计,包括名次,总分,平均分,最高和最低分。
4.查找学生信息:使用系统可以浏览单个学生的信息,分为按学号和姓名查找。
5.修改学生信息:当学生信息有误时就可以通过系统来修改。
6.删除学生信息:使用系统可以要删除某个学生信息。
7.增加学生信息:不能在第一个功能上增加学生信息,只能在这个功能上实现。
8.退出。
2020/6/15 22:29:34 4.94MB C++ MFC 学生管理系统
1
新增学生及其成绩删除给定学号的学生及其成绩,修改给定学号的学生成绩,输出成绩最高及最低的学生学号、姓名及成绩输入0,释放链表空间并退出程序
1
最最最最最原始的学生管理系统采用文件存储数据控制台显示1、综合运用本人所学的Java面向对象程序设计知识,设计一学生成绩管理系统。
要求如下:(1)学生的信息包括:学号、姓名、班级、多门课程的成绩等。
(20分)(2)系统功能包括:输入、删除、修改、查询学生成绩等。
(50分)(3)编码符合规范。
(30分)
1
数据库课程设计(学生成绩管理系统)目录一.概述 2二.总体方案设计 3三.详细设计 5四.程序的调试与运转结果说明 19五.课程设计总结 20参考文献 21课程设计的要求运用数据库基本理论与应用知识,在微机SQLserver的环境上建立一个数据库应用系统
2019/10/26 6:39:40 999KB 数据库 课程设计
1
交互式SQL的使用环境:WINDOWS,MicrosoftSQLServer实验要求:1,创建Student数据库,包括Students,Courses,SC表,表结构如下:Students(SNO,SNAME,SEX,BDATE,HEIGHT,DEPARTMENT)Courses(CNO,CNAME,LHOUR,CREDIT,SEMESTER)SC(SNO,CNO,GRADE)(注:下划线表示主键,斜体表示外键),并插入一定数据。
2.完成如下的查询要求及更新的要求。
(1)查询身高大于1.80m的男生的学号和姓名;
(2)查询计算机系秋季所开课程的课程号和学分数;
(3)查询选修计算机系秋季所开课程的男生的姓名、课程号、学分数、成绩;
(4)查询至少选修一门电机系课程的女生的姓名(假设电机系课程的课程号以EE开头);
(5)查询每位学生已选修课程的门数和总平均成绩;
(6)查询每门课程选课的学生人数,最高成绩,最低成绩和平均成绩;
(7)查询所有课程的成绩都在80分以上的学生的姓名、学号、且按学号升序排列;
(8)查询缺成绩的学生的姓名,缺成绩的课程号及其学分数;
(9)查询有一门以上(含一门)三个学分以上课程的成绩低于70分的学生的姓名;
(10)查询1984年~1986年出生的学生的姓名,总平均成绩及已修学分数。
(11)在STUDENT和SC关系中,删去SNO以’01’开关的所有记录。
(12)在STUDENT关系中增加以下记录:(13)将课程CS-221的学分数增为3,讲课时数增为603.补充题:(1)统计各系的男生和女生的人数。
(2)列出学习过‘编译原理’,‘数据库’或‘体系结构’课程,且这些课程的成绩之一在90分以上的学生的名字。
(3)列出未修选‘电子技术’课程,但选修了‘数字电路’或‘数字逻辑’课程的学生数。
(4)按课程排序列出所有学生的成绩,尚无学生选修的课程,也需要列出,相关的学生成绩用NULL表示。
(5)列出平均成绩最高的学生名字和成绩。
(SELECT句中不得使用TOPn子句)4.选做题:对每门课增加“先修课程”的属性,用来表示某一门课程的先修课程,每门课程应可记录多于一门的先修课程。
要求:1)修改表结构的定义,应尽量避免数据冗余,建立必要的主键,外键。
2)设计并插入必要的测试数据,完成以下查询:列出有资格选修数据库课程的所有学生。
(该学生已经选修过数据库课程的所有先修课,并达到合格成绩。
)注意:须设计每个查询的测试数据,并在查询之前用INSERT语句插入表中。
提交作业方式:1) 建立Student数据库的SQL脚本,插入所有数据项的SQL脚本(包括所有的测试数据)。
2) 完成查询要求的SQL语句脚本。
3) 选做题:须提交修改数据库表定义的SQL脚本,插入测试数据的SQL脚本以及用于查询的SQL语句。
1
PB9.0学生成绩管理系统,带文档,PB数据库使用课程设计
1
1学生成绩管理系统概述 61.1前言 61.2项目开发背景及现状分析 61.3文献综述 71.3.1前言 71.3.2中文文献 71.3.3英文文献 81.3.4国内外现状 91.3.5小结 102学生成绩管理系统规划 112.1学生成绩管理系统管理功能图 112.2学生成绩管理系统的业务规划 112.3学生成绩管理系统的数据规划 143学生成绩管理系统的系统分析 153.1可行性分析 153.1.1技术可行性 153.1.2经济可行性 153.1.3法律可行性 163.2业务需求分析 163.2.1任务概述 163.2.2功能需求 163.2.3功能需求 173.2.4数据需求 183.3学生成绩管理的数据流程调查 184学生成绩管理系统设计 214.1信息系统设计原则 214.2学生成绩管理系统功能设计 224.3学生成绩管理系统数据库设计 224.3.1数据库中的概念结构设计 234.3.2数据库中的逻辑结构设计 244.3.3数据库中的物理结构设计 255信息系统实施 285.1系统测试要点 285.2数据录入测试要点 286信息系统运行与维护 297结论 30
2019/7/11 19:36:26 3.22MB 毕设
1
学生选题信息题目序号为:029题目为:学生成绩管理系统题目内容为:学生成绩管理系统(限1人完成)现有学生成绩信息文件1(1.txt),内容如下姓名学号语文数学英语张明明01677882李成友02789188张辉灿03688256王露04564577陈东明05673847….......…学生成绩信息文件2(2.txt),内容如下:姓名学号语文数学英语陈果31576882李华明32889068张明东33484256李明国34504587陈道亮35475877….......…试编写一管理系统,要求如下:1)实现对两个文件数据进行合并,生成新文件3.txt2)抽取出三科成绩中有补考的学生并保存在一个新文件4.txt3)对合并后的文件3.txt中的数据按总分降序排序(至多采用两种排序方法实现)4)输入一个学生姓名后,能查找到此学生的信息并输出结果(至多采用两种查找方法实现)5)要求使用结构体,链或数组等实现上述要求.6)采用多种方法且算法正确者,可适当加分.
2015/5/9 3:42:52 52KB 学生成绩管理系统
1
java实现学生成绩管理系统。
Java完成算法设计和程序设计并上机调试通过。
程序添加适当的正文,程序的书写要采用缩进格式。
程序具在一定的健壮性,即当输入数据非法时,程序也能适当地做出反应,如插入删除时指定的位置不对等等。
程序界面友好,在程序运行时用户可以根据相应的提示信息进行操作。
2016/1/21 10:27:50 13KB java
1
共 394 条记录 首页 上一页 下一页 尾页
在日常工作中,钉钉打卡成了我生活中不可或缺的一部分。然而,有时候这个看似简单的任务却给我带来了不少烦恼。 每天早晚,我总是得牢记打开钉钉应用,点击"工作台",再找到"考勤打卡"进行签到。有时候因为工作忙碌,会忘记打卡,导致考勤异常,影响当月的工作评价。而且,由于我使用的是苹果手机,有时候系统更新后,钉钉的某些功能会出现异常,使得打卡变得更加麻烦。 另外,我的家人使用的是安卓手机,他们也经常抱怨钉钉打卡的繁琐。尤其是对于那些不太熟悉手机操作的长辈来说,每次打卡都是一次挑战。他们总是担心自己会操作失误,导致打卡失败。 为了解决这些烦恼,我开始思考是否可以通过编写一个全自动化脚本来实现钉钉打卡。经过一段时间的摸索和学习,我终于成功编写出了一个适用于苹果和安卓系统的钉钉打卡脚本。
2024-04-09 15:03 15KB 钉钉 钉钉打卡